Inquests into mass shooting in Plymouth conclude – jury find “catastrophic failings” in the national and local gun licensing system

On 12 August 2021, gunman Jake Davison killed his mother and four members of the public, including a three-year-old child, in one of the worst mass shootings in British history. He used a shotgun which was licensed to him by…
